Hotel Beach


The "Grand Hotel Excelsior", where we stayed has a private beach. You get to this by taking the hotel bus the top of a cliff and then taking two lifts down to a cave where a tunnel leads out to the beach. The day we went it started raining after about an hour so we didn't do much sunbathing. The beach was all pebbles and the tide didn't do very much while we were there.

We shared the cove with a commercial beach. The unlucky users of this have to use the staircase you can see running up the cliff in the background. The road runs atop the big arch. The yellow and blue umbrellas and the nearer buildings belong to the hotel.
